This study focused on business-related food loss, which accounts for more than half of the domestic food loss. We collected the weight of food loss at supplier and the weight of food use at welfare-related facility assumed to be the possible recipients of food losses and clarified actual condition.
In addition, the median and confidence interval of the ratio of supply and demand matching (matching rate) were estimated by bootstrap method using daily data of the amount of food generated and used by each food type.
